> Peter,
>
> Isolate the problem to the amplifier. Get a high power dummy load if
> you do not already have one. Run the amp at 1000 watts or more into the
> dummy load. If the amp behaves the same as it does with the antenna,
> then the problem is in the amplifier.
> But if the amp behaves into the dummy load, look for marginal
> connections to your antenna, PL-259 connectors not sufficiently
> tightened, balun overload, arcing at either the center insulator or at
> the end insulators.
> There is very high RF voltage at the antenna ends, and it may be arcing
> over the end insulators - don't overlook that possibility.

> > HI guys,
> > I'm still having a serious problem on 80m with my KPA1500.
> >
> > With the amp inline I'm getting high reflected power fault everywhere below
> > about 3675. My antenna (an inverted vee) is resonant at 3550, and the SWR is
> > below 2:1 from 3500 to 3630.
> >
> >
> >
> > This was happening in the past as well, and prompted me to completely
> > rebuild the antenna last summer. The antenna is fed with 100' of brand new
> > Davis BuryFlex feedline, a brand-new 5kW-rated Balun Designs 1:1 current
> > balun, new 12 AWG copper-clad steel wire, even new heavy ceramic insulators!
> >
> >
> > Without the amp everything's fine. I can push 100W through to the antenna
> > all day; the SWR LEDs on the amp (bypassed) show two green and that's it.
> > It's fine on every other band, including 80/75 phone.
> >
> >
> >
> > With the amp in, If I drop the drive to 10W or less, the amp is happy and I
> > get about 450 Watts out. But the instant I drive it with ~15 Watts (when the
> > K3s kicks the high power module in, and I hear the internal relay click, I
> > get the HI SWR warning and the amp faults. 100% repeatable. Doesn't matter
> > if the tuner is in or out..there's NO way to get high power out of the KPA
> > on 80 CW.
